CVE-2012-0263MEDIUM

monitor/index.php in op5 Monitor and op5 Appliance before 5.5.1 allows remote authenticated users to obtain sensitive information such as database and user credentials via error messages that are triggered by (1) a malformed hoststatustypes parameter to status/service/all or (2) a crafted request to config.

31 Dec 2013
4.0
CVSS
CVE-2012-0262CRITICALpoc

op5config/welcome in system-op5config before 2.0.3 in op5 Monitor and op5 Appliance before 5.5.3 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ary commands via shell metacharacters in the password parameter.

31 Dec 2013
10.0
CVSS
CVE-2012-0261CRITICALpoc

license.php in system-portal before 1.6.2 in op5 Monitor and op5 Appliance before 5.5.3 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ary commands via shell metacharacters in the timestamp parameter for an install action.

31 Dec 2013
10.0
CVSS
CVE-2008-5028MEDIUM

Cross-site request forgery (CSRF) vulnerability in cmd.cgi in (1) Nagios 3.0.5 and (2) op5 Monitor before 4.0.1 allows remote attackers to send commands to the Nagios process, and trigger execution of arbitrary programs by this process, via unspecified HTTP requests.

10 Nov 2008
6.8
CVSS
CVE-2008-5027MEDIUM

The Nagios process in (1) Nagios before 3.0.5 and (2) op5 Monitor before 4.0.1 allows remote authenticated users to bypass authorization checks, and trigger execution of arbitrary programs by this process, via an (a) custom form or a (b) browser addon.

10 Nov 2008
6.5
CVSS
